The blockchain landscape is undergoing a profound transformation, shifting from isolated digital islands to a connected archipelago of interoperable networks. At the forefront of this evolution is Cosmos, an ecosystem engineered to champion interoperability and scalability. The recent Sovereign EVM Day, held in Cannes on June 30, 2025, epitomized this shift, uniting over 18 ecosystem teams to explore the potential of sovereign Ethereum Virtual Machines (EVMs) within the Cosmos network. Co-hosted by Cosmos and Interop Ventures, this event transcended the typical crypto conference, serving as a declaration of intent: the “Internet of Blockchains” is no longer a distant aspiration but a tangible reality.

The Sovereign EVM Revolution

The concept of a sovereign EVM is pivotal to Cosmos’s vision. A sovereign EVM is not merely compatible with Ethereum’s smart contracts; it embodies the freedom to customize its environment, governance, and economic model. Unlike traditional EVM-compatible chains, which are often constrained by their parent chain’s limitations, sovereign EVMs operate independently, enabling tailored solutions for specific needs.

Cosmos provides the foundational infrastructure for these sovereign EVMs to thrive. Through its Inter-Blockchain Communication (IBC) protocol, these chains can seamlessly interact, exchange value, and share data. This interconnectedness is crucial for unlocking the true potential of blockchain technology, moving beyond siloed applications toward a more collaborative and efficient ecosystem.

The Interchain Foundation’s funding of the open-sourced evmOS, now rebranded as Cosmos EVM, further solidifies this vision. By offering a standardized EVM framework, Cosmos simplifies the development process and encourages greater adoption, ensuring a consistent and secure environment for developers building on the network.

Ripple’s XRP: A New Frontier in DeFi

One of the most notable announcements from Sovereign EVM Day was Ripple’s unveiling of its EVM-compatible sidechain built on the Cosmos Stack. This development is poised to unleash a wave of decentralized finance (DeFi) innovation within the XRP ecosystem.

For years, XRP, the native token of the XRP Ledger (XRPL), has been primarily known for its role in facilitating cross-border payments. However, with the introduction of an EVM sidechain, XRP holders will gain access to a vast landscape of DeFi applications, including lending, borrowing, trading, and yield farming.

This strategic move allows Ripple to tap into the thriving Ethereum developer community and leverage the existing ecosystem of DeFi tools and protocols. By building on Cosmos, Ripple also benefits from the inherent interoperability of the network, enabling seamless interaction between the XRP Ledger and other blockchains.

The implications are profound. XRP, traditionally a payment-focused cryptocurrency, is now poised to become a major player in the DeFi space, attracting new users and capital to the Cosmos ecosystem. This integration could potentially transform the perception of XRP, broadening its utility and solidifying its position as a leading digital asset.

Beyond Ripple: A Galaxy of Ecosystems

Ripple’s foray into Cosmos is just one piece of the puzzle. Sovereign EVM Day showcased a diverse array of projects, each exploring unique applications of the Cosmos SDK and IBC protocol. From decentralized exchanges to gaming platforms, the Cosmos ecosystem is rapidly expanding, attracting developers and users from all corners of the blockchain world.

The event highlighted the versatility of Cosmos, demonstrating its ability to accommodate a wide range of use cases. Teams like TAC and Interchain Labs presented their contributions, further emphasizing the collaborative spirit that drives the ecosystem. This collaborative approach is crucial for fostering innovation and ensuring the long-term success of Cosmos.

The integration of gaming blockchains like Oasys, which is teaming up with TOKI to bring IBC to its platform, demonstrates the broad appeal of Cosmos. By enabling interoperability between gaming ecosystems, Cosmos can create new opportunities for players and developers alike, fostering a more connected and engaging gaming experience.
